As I have been reviewing the site, I have been renaming my sequence tags to the actual names for the sequences in question. I shall be moving the sequence links from a menu widget to a links widget. Which shall give me a different set of options regarding the positioning i.e. the order of such links.
In addition, while I have not yet found a way to reverse the order of sequence posts so that they may read from the top down, I have discovered that inserting links of the form:
https://davidemeron.com/tag/the-rain/#post-3643
will start the reader at the bottom, and therefore at the first entry in the sequence. This, at least, will allow the reader to scroll upward through the posts in date order–which, after all is the “normal” blogging order: oldest at the bottom, newest at the top. And perhaps, this is good enough.
